What Does an Effective eCommerce Platform Look Like?

The products you’re actually selling are going to be different depending on what industry you’re in, but the overarching goals should remain the same. Here are a few key areas you have to hit if you want to turn mild interest into tangible transactions:

Simplicity is Key

Confusion is the enemy. The user experience within your online store should help them find what they’re looking for, not send them down rabbit holes they can’t claw their way out of. Make sure each step within the transaction logically flows to the next one. 

Make Your Brand Known

What sets your company apart from your competition? What about from every other website on the internet? Remember, you’re not just competing with another business in your industry—when your leads are shopping online, you have to jostle with every other distraction that’s a click or a swipe away. Think about what really makes you stand out, and then make it your biggest selling point.  

Quality Matters

How bold is the color scheme of your eCommerce platform? How clear are the images? Does your website look appealing? Browse through the websites of some of your competitors—what makes you want to click through their website (or click away into a new tab)? Making your site attractive is just as important as making it user-friendly. You want to give them countless reasons why they should choose your brand, and no reasons why they shouldn’t.
